This is surely not going to make you any happier:

HTC'S RUMORED SCHEDULE FOR 2009 RELEASES

  • Firestone, a 3G set that replaces the Touch HD with a 3.6-inch WVGA display, an 8 megapixel camera, runs Windows Mobile 6.5, and is slated to appear in August this year (hopefully in America, unlike the Touch HD).
  • Whitestone with the same display as the Firestone, a 5 megapixel camera, Windows Mobile 6.1, and is apparently a dual-mode GSM / EV-DO number due to launch with Verizon in the September timeframe.
  • The Thoth -- Athena's replacement -- is also present with a 4.8-inch display, a 5 megapixel shooter, the Qualcomm 8250 CPU at 1GHz, and will also run Microsoft's newest Windows Mobile 6.5 when it lands in September.
  • HTC's Twin is another dual-band candybar set with a 3.2-inch VGA interface (no date),
  • the HTC Maple is an HTC Cavalier successor with a 2.4-inch screen, 2 megapixel camera, Windows Mobile 6.1 device that appears in May. Think Blackberry with full qwerty

No word on Android phones by HTC and on which carriers.
